Ethereum's Smart Contract Revolution
Ethereum's advent has fundamentally reshaped the technological landscape. At its core lies the revolutionary concept of smart contracts, self-executing agreements encoded on the blockchain. These contracts automate diverse tasks, eliminating intermediaries and fostering transparency. From decentralized finance to supply chain management, Ethereum's smart contract functionality enables a new era of innovation, empowering developers to build innovative applications with unprecedented control.
- Additionally, smart contracts reduce the risk of fraud and errors, as they operate unalterably on the blockchain.
- Consequently, Ethereum's smart contract revolution is driving the adoption of blockchain technology across various industries.

ETH 2.0's Influence on the Cryptosphere
The eagerly awaited ETH 2.0 upgrade has finally launched, heralding a new era for the Ethereum network. This monumental shift aims to deliver substantial improvements in scalability, security, and efficiency. Experts are closely monitoring the market's response, speculating about the potential impact on various copyright assets.
One key expectation is increased adoption due to Ethereum's enhanced capabilities. This may lead to a surge in demand for ETH, potentially driving price appreciation. However, some observers remain cautious, highlighting the potential for volatility following such a significant upgrade.
- Additionally, the transition to proof-of-stake could have implications for miners who currently rely on proof-of-work. This shift marks a paradigm change in the industry, and its long-term effects are still unknown.
- Ultimately, the ETH 2.0 upgrade is a major event with the potential to reshape the copyright landscape. Time will demonstrate its full impact on the market and the broader adoption of Ethereum.
DeFi Dominance: How Ethereum Fuels Innovation
Ethereum's robust structure has cemented its position as the cornerstone of the DeFi revolution. Developers flock to its platform, drawn by its scalability and extensive ecosystem. Smart contracts, Ethereum's signature feature, empower transparent and self-executing financial applications. This pillar has enabled a explosion of innovative DeFi protocols, ranging from lending and borrowing platforms to decentralized exchanges and yield aggregators. Ethereum's open-source nature fosters competition, driving the DeFi space forward at a breakneck pace.
